86 300E - Which Serpentine Belt?
 
I'm going to replace my serpentine belt and I'd like opinions as to which is the better quality part, the Conti at $17 or the Japanese Advantex at $30.53. Has anyone had occasion to use both over the years? Does the Advantex belt last significantly longer than the Conti? Any obvious difference in construction or material?

Go for the Continental. It is the original and quality is very high. Just don't buy the autozone junk. I got one from them and the original continental after about 150k miles looked better than the autozone after 15K miles. Continental will last for a long time without any problems.
I wonder how you can get it for $17! I usally pay about $28 online and the dealer in my area wants $60!
